How to Compare Water Damage Companies

Water damage restoration in Desert View Highlands, California comes with local complications most homeowners don't think about until they need help. Older properties tend to have original plumbing that fails without warning. Newer construction runs into manufacturer-defect appliance failures. Storm-driven intrusion and freeze cycles hit different neighborhoods differently based on housing stock and elevation.

Not every water damage company is equipped for every scenario. When you're comparing the 4 companies listed above for Desert View Highlands, CA, look for these signals of a company that will actually show up prepared:

  • IICRC certification — Water Damage Restoration (WRT), Applied Structural Drying (ASD), and Applied Microbial Remediation (AMRT) tracks. These are the industry standards insurance carriers reference.
  • 24/7 dispatch — real people answering the phone, not a call center or voicemail. Water damage doesn't keep business hours.
  • Truck-mounted extraction — capable of pulling thousands of gallons per hour from carpet, padding, and confined cavities. Rental wet-vacs cannot match this.
  • Direct insurance billing — reduces the paperwork burden on you and speeds up claim processing.
  • Documentation practices — daily moisture logs, photographic records, dry-to-baseline verification. That paper trail protects you if your claim gets disputed.

Most water damage emergencies in Desert View Highlands fall into a handful of categories: burst plumbing, appliance failures, storm and roof intrusion, sewage backups, foundation and basement flooding, and frozen pipe damage. Category matters — Category 1 clean water is the lowest-cost incident, while Category 3 black water (sewage or floodwater) requires hazmat protocols and PPE-equipped crews.

Frequently Asked Questions

How much does water damage restoration cost in Desert View Highlands, CA?

Cost depends on water category (Category 1 clean, 2 gray, 3 black), affected square footage, and materials involved. A small Category 1 incident affecting one room can run $500-$1,500. Category 2 or 3 incidents affecting multiple rooms with drywall removal and antimicrobial treatment can reach $5,000-$25,000. Most companies provide itemized written assessments before work begins.

How quickly can a water damage company respond in Desert View Highlands?

IICRC-certified companies in Desert View Highlands typically dispatch within 60 minutes of an emergency call. Response time depends on distance from crew staging locations and current job load. For active flooding or sewage backups, priority dispatch is standard — the next available crew is committed to you regardless of queue position.

Will my homeowners insurance cover water damage in Desert View Highlands, CA?

Most homeowners policies cover sudden, accidental water damage — burst pipes, appliance failures, certain weather events. Gradual leaks, flood damage from natural disasters (usually requires separate flood insurance), and damage from lack of maintenance are typically excluded. Documentation of the incident and mitigation timeline is critical for claim approval.

What certifications should a Desert View Highlands water damage company have?

IICRC Water Damage Restoration (WRT) is the industry baseline. Applied Structural Drying (ASD) covers advanced drying techniques. Applied Microbial Remediation (AMRT) applies to Category 2 and 3 incidents involving contamination. Companies should also carry general liability insurance and hold appropriate CA state contractor licensing.

How do I choose between 4 water damage companies in Desert View Highlands?

Prioritize response time, IICRC certifications, insurance direct billing capability, and documented dry-to-baseline verification practices. Read Google reviews for pattern rather than isolated incidents. Ask about equipment (truck-mounted extractors, LGR dehumidifiers, thermal imaging). A company that can answer these questions clearly is prepared for real work.
